3 Recipes That Spotlight Summer Vegetables

Thereโ€™s no doubt that this time of year is full of amazing produce. But if youโ€™ve been sticking to the same few recipesโ€”we get it!โ€”it might be time to try something new.

And you can find plenty of that in chef Steven Satterfieldโ€™s most recent cookbook, Vegetable Revelations. Featuring 150 recipesโ€”that includes breakfast and dessert options, tooโ€”the James Beard award-winner, who also owns the Atlanta-based restaurant Miller Union, truly centers veggies, showing you how to do the same.
